Iphuzu liwukuthi i-Windows 10 umhleli uzofunda ukubona lokho okubizwa ngokuthi "umgogodla othandwayo" - ama-processor cores angcono kakhulu anamandla aphezulu kakhulu. Akuyona imfihlo ukuthi kuma-multi-core processors wesimanje ama-cores ane-heterogeneous ezicini zawo zokuvama: ezinye zazo zingcono kakhulu, ezinye zimbi nakakhulu. Isikhathi eside manje, abakhiqizi bephrosesa bebemaka ngokukhethekile ama-cores angcono kakhulu akwazi ukusebenza ngokuzinza kumafrikhwensi ewashi aphezulu uma kuqhathaniswa namanye ama-cores wephrosesa efanayo. Futhi uma zilayishwa umsebenzi kuqala, ukukhiqiza okuphezulu kungafinyelelwa. Lokhu, isibonelo, kuyisisekelo sobuchwepheshe be-Intel Turbo Boost 3.0, manje esenziwe kusetshenziswa umshayeli okhethekile.
Kodwa manje umhleli wesistimu yokusebenza uzokwazi ukubona umehluko wekhwalithi yama-processor cores, okuzoyivumela ukuthi isakaze umthwalo ngaphandle kosizo lwangaphandle ngendlela yokuthi ama-cores anamandla angcono kakhulu okuvama asetshenziswe kuqala. Ibhulogi ye-Windows esemthethweni ithi ngalokhu: “I-CPU ingaba nama-cores ambalwa akhethiwe (amaphrosesa anengqondo ekilasi lokuhlela elitholakalayo eliphezulu). Ukuqinisekisa ukusebenza okungcono nokuthembeka, sisebenzise inqubomgomo yokuzungezisa esabalalisa ukusebenza ngokulingana phakathi kwalezi zinhlobo ezinenhlanhla."
Ngenxa yalokho, ngaphansi kwemithwalo yomsebenzi enentambo encane, iphrosesa izokwazi ukusebenza ngesivinini esiphezulu sewashi, inikeze izinzuzo zokusebenza ezengeziwe. I-Intel ilinganisela ukuthi ukukhetha okubalulekile kuzimo zochungechunge olulodwa kunganikeza ukukhuphuka kokusebenza okungu-15%.
Njengamanje, ubuchwepheshe be-Turbo Boost 3.0 kanye nokwabiwa kwama-cores akhethekile "aphumelele" ngaphakathi kwe-CPU kusetshenziswa kuma-Intel chips engxenyeni ye-HEDT. Kodwa-ke, ngokufika kwama-Core processors esizukulwane seshumi, lobu buchwepheshe kufanele bufike engxenyeni enkulu, ngakho-ke ukungeza ukusekelwa kusetshenziswa amathuluzi wesistimu yokusebenza ejwayelekile kubonakala kuyisinyathelo esinengqondo se-Microsoft.
Kuyaphawuleka ukuthi izinga lama-cores ngomhleli kungaba nomthelela omuhle ekusebenzeni kwamaphrosesa esizukulwane sesithathu se-Ryzen. I-AMD, njenge-Intel, ibamaka njengama-cores aphumelelayo akwazi ukufinyelela amaza aphezulu. Mhlawumbe, ngokufika kwe-update 19H2, isistimu yokusebenza izokwazi ukuwalayisha kuqala, ngaleyo ndlela izuze ukusebenza okungcono, njengoba kwenzeka kuma-Intel processors.
I-AMD iphinde yakhuluma ngokulungiswa kwe-schedule kwamaphrosesa e-Ryzen ekubuyekezeni kwangaphambilini kwe-Windows 10 inguqulo 1903. Nokho, base bekhuluma ngomehluko phakathi kwezinhlamvu zamamojula e-CCX ahlukene. Ngakho-ke, abanikazi bamaphrosesa asekelwe kuma-AMD processors bangalindela ukuthuthukiswa kokusebenza ngokukhululwa kwe-update 1909.
